Physician's Assistant License in Louisiana

Quick Answer

To become a licensed physician assistant in Louisiana, you must graduate from an approved PA program and pass the PANCE. Louisiana issues a 12-month temporary license while awaiting exam results. Contact the Louisiana State Board of Medical Examiners for current fees.

Physician's Assistant Licensing in Louisiana: What to Know

Louisiana requires graduation from an American Association-approved PA program. A 12-month temporary license is issued until the NCCPA exam (PANCE) is taken and passed. Louisiana requires continuing education, a degree, the PANCE, and a criminal background check. The license is a stand-alone license through the Louisiana State Board of Medical Examiners.
